我正在尝试使用OSMnx进行交通流模拟可视化,以便使用Python从OpenStreetMaps中提取数据。我试图对基于agent的拥塞分析做宏观的交通仿真。我尝试了下面的代码,以找到最短的路径,它工作得很好。
import osmnx as ox
import networkx as nx
ox.config(log_console=True, use_cache=True)
# define the start and end locations in latlng
start_latlng = (37.78497,-122.43327)
end_latlng = (37.78071,-1
我正在处理无向图。我需要在图中找到所有可能的非循环路径:
with G(V,E)
find all subsets of V that are acyclic paths
我使用的是python scipy或matlab --以合适的为准。对此有什么聪明的解决方案吗?
我正在尝试通过广度优先搜索(参见wiki)来实现它。
我在matlab中也有这个工具箱:,但是我的问题似乎没有直接的解决方案。
PS。这个问题实际上被表述为:交通网络设计问题:找到一个使乘客和运营商的成本最小化的交通网络(即城市地区的最优地铁网络)
提前感谢拉法尔
我在VSCode中使用remote选项来访问服务器,在那里我创建了一个Python虚拟环境。
问题是,每当我启动VSCode时,它都会显示以下错误消息:
但是,当我单击Select Python Interpreter时,它会显示我的自定义环境确实被选中(标记为Current的环境):
此外,我还收到警告说:Import "package_name" could not be resolved from sourcePylancereportMissingModuleSource,而package_name (例如Pandas)安装在env中。
我在我的se
我正在进行交通数据分析,在那里我需要预测通过每个交通路口的车辆数量。
我的数据集的形状如下所示:
Road A-Junction B-Junction Date Hour CarCount
X a b 2000-06-09 7 10
Y b c 2000-06-09 7 20
路-这是道路名称(例如M25或A3)。
A-交叉口-连接的起始路口的道路名称。
B-交汇处-该路段末端交界处的道路名称
24小时格式
CarCount -实际车数
我想找出A-连接和B
我目前是HERE的公共交通API的用户,在Python3.7上使用REST实现。 我的目标是获得我的学校校园内两个地点之间的步行路线。为此,我尝试包括值为字符串"walk"的"modes"参数,以及该API所需的其他参数。 但是,我总是遇到GW100错误代码,并伴随着文本"Invalid request: Request is not valid I the给定schema“。 我使用的主要代码如下所示,这足以重现错误: import requests
from datetime import datetime
current_location =
我是python的新手,我想导出一个我使用名为OSMnx的python包构建的图(交通网络)。我无法将其导出为graphml文件,以便进一步分析网络。我已经附上了我使用的代码和我遇到的错误消息。请帮帮忙。
import osmnx as ox
import networkx as nx
G = ox.graph_from_address('Downtown, Saint Louis, MO', network_type='drive')
nx.write_graphml(G, "g.graphml")